    I weigh about 95kgs and want to lose 30kgs in about a month is this possible? I am planning on dieting and exercising on the Atkins diet and cardio workouts through out the day. Please give me your views, if it is safe or not, and if not please let me no a good way to lose weight.

    You want to lose 30% of your body weight in one month? You are setting yourself up for disappointment and you could do serious damage to your health. Besides, if you managed to lose the weight, what will you do with all the flabby skin left over?

    Start a reasonable weight plan. Get fit and the fat will burn off slowly and be less likely to return.

    This is entirely too fast to lose that amount. You not only are setting yourself up for disappointment, but disaster. There are many health issues that may result from losing that fast. Electrolyte imbalance for one, which can be life threatening.

    The healthiest amount to lose is between 2 - 4 pounds (0.9 - 1.81 kgs) per week. At first you may lose quickly as that will be fluids lost.

    Steady weight loss is the key here just eating healthy and working out and losing it gradually is the best way to go. Losing that much weight in such a short time you would not only be losing fat you would be losing a lot of muscle and probably end up just puttin it back on anyway
